STATUS OF INDIANS.
DISCUSSION AT CONFERENCE. (A. & N.Z. .Cable.) LONDON, October 24. The Imperial Conference devo'ted the morning to the status of Indians in the Empire. The discussion was unfinished but it is understood satisfaction was expressed at the treatment accorded to Indians in New Zealand.
